We are seeking a highly motivated and skilled Business Intelligence Analyst II to join our team. The Business Intelligence Analyst will leverage data analytics, reporting, and data visualization tools to deliver actionable insights that drive business decisions. You will work closely with cross-functional teams to identify trends, capitalize on market opportunities, and share future roadmaps to better align with expected market needs. The ideal candidate will have strong analytical skills, proficiency in Excel, experience with Power BI, and the ability to translate complex data into clear business insights to our lottery customers and BRIGHTSTAR internal stakeholders.

At Brightstar, we consider a wide range of factors in determining compensation, including background, skills, experience, and work location. These factors can cause your compensation to vary. The estimated starting compensation range is $55,631 - $98,467. The actual pay offered may end up being higher or lower. The Company will comply with all local pay requirements and collective bargaining agreements, where applicable.
Base pay is only one part of our Total Rewards program. Sales roles may be eligible for commission payments, while other roles are eligible for discretionary bonuses. In addition, we offer employees a 401(k) Savings Plan with Company contributions, health, dental, and vision insurance, life, accident, and disability insurance, tuition reimbursement, paid time off, wellness programs, and identity theft insurance. Note: programs are subject to eligibility requirements.
